Understanding Diamond Wire Saw Technology

Diamond wire saw technology employs a series of diamond-embedded wires that cut through concrete with ease. Unlike traditional saws, this technology significantly reduces vibrations and noise, making it ideal for urban construction environments. Studies show that diamond wire saws can increase cutting speed by up to 40% compared to traditional methods.

Key Advantages of Diamond Wire Saws

  • Enhanced Precision: Diamond wire saws provide smooth cuts with minimal waste.
  • Reduced Dust: The cutting process generates less dust than conventional saws.
  • Versatility: Suitable for various materials, including reinforced concrete and stone.
  • Longevity: High-quality diamond wires offer longer service life, reducing replacement costs.

FAQs

What are the typical applications for diamond wire saws?

Diamond wire saws are commonly used in concrete cutting, marble quarrying, and for precision cutting of stone and masonry materials.

How does a diamond wire saw compare to traditional cutting methods?

Diamond wire saws offer faster cutting speeds, increased precision, and less material waste compared to traditional saws.

Are there specific maintenance requirements for diamond wire saws?

Regular inspection of wire wear, cleaning of components, and proper storage are essential for maintaining the performance of diamond wire saws.

What factors should be considered when choosing a diamond wire saw manufacturer?

Consider the manufacturer’s reputation, product range, customer support, and adherence to safety standards when selecting a company.
